KPRA is measured from the kingpin to the center of the rear axle, or to the center of the rear axle group on tandems.

Kingpin to Rear Axle Formula

The calculator works three ways. When you enter trailer dimensions, it finds the kingpin to rear axle distance from the trailer length, the kingpin setback, and the rear overhang:

KPRA = L - (S + O) / 12

When you check a measured distance against a limit, it reports how much room you have:

Margin = (Limit - KPRA) * 12

When you plan a tandem slide, it finds how many holes to move forward and the weight that shifts as you do it:

Holes = roundup( (KPRA - Limit) * 12 / H )
 Weight shift = Holes * W
  • KPRA = kingpin to rear axle distance, in feet
  • L = trailer length, in feet
  • S = kingpin setback, from the front of the trailer to the center of the kingpin, in inches
  • O = rear overhang, from the center of the rear axle group to the rear of the trailer, in inches
  • Limit = the state or route KPRA limit you must meet, in feet
  • Margin = clearance in inches, where a negative value means you are over the limit
  • H = slider hole spacing, in inches
  • W = weight shifted per hole, in pounds
  • Holes = number of holes to slide the tandems forward, rounded up

The first mode turns a tape measure or a spec sheet into a KPRA number. Because the trailer length is in feet and the two offsets are in inches, the formula divides the offsets by 12 before subtracting. The second mode compares that number to a limit and returns the inches of margin, so you can see at a glance whether you pass and by how much. The third mode is the planning step: it divides the amount you are over the limit by the rail hole spacing, rounds up to a whole hole, and multiplies the holes by an approximate per-hole weight to show how the load moves between your drives and your trailer tandems.

State Kingpin to Rear Axle Limits

Every state lets you run a 48 foot semitrailer on the National Network. Once a trailer is longer than 48 feet, many states cap the kingpin to rear axle distance instead of the trailer length. The limits below are the values the calculator uses as presets. Most apply only on interstates and designated highways, and several only apply above a stated trailer length, so confirm the rule for your exact route before you run.

State or groupKPRA limitMeasured to
California, 2 or more axles40 ftCenter of the rearmost axle
California, single axle38 ftRear axle
AL, FL, MD, NJ, NC, PA, RI, SC, TN, VA, VT, NH41 ftRear axle or midpoint of the rear group
CT, IN, ME, MN, NY, WI43 ftCenter of the rearmost axle or group
Illinois, Class I and II highways45 ft 6 inCenter of the rear axle
Illinois, Class III highways42 ft 6 inCenter of the rear axle
Michigan40.5 ft (plus or minus 0.5 ft)Center of the rear axle assembly

To turn a legal problem into a fix, use the slider hole reference below. Sliding the tandems forward shortens KPRA and moves weight off the drive axles and onto the trailer tandems, so the same move that makes you legal on length also changes your scale weights.

Rail hole spacingKPRA change per holeApprox weight shift per hole
4 inch rail4 inAbout 250 lb
6 inch rail6 inAbout 400 to 500 lb

The weight figures are rules of thumb. The real shift depends on how the load sits in the trailer, so re-scale after every move.

Example Problems

Example 1. You have a 53 foot dry van with a 36 inch kingpin setback and an 84 inch rear overhang. The kingpin to rear axle distance is:

KPRA = 53 - (36 + 84) / 12 = 53 - 10 = 43 ft

Against California’s 40 foot limit, 43 feet is 3 feet, or 36 inches, too long.

Example 2. You need that same 43 foot trailer to meet the 40 foot California limit. You must lose 3 feet, which is 36 inches. On a 6 inch rail:

Holes = 36 / 6 = 6 holes forward
 New KPRA = 43 - (6 * 6) / 12 = 40 ft

Sliding forward 6 holes brings you to exactly 40 feet. At about 400 pounds per hole, roughly 2,400 pounds moves off your drive axles and onto your trailer tandems, so check that your tandems still scale legal after the slide.

Frequently Asked Questions

What is a legal kingpin to rear axle distance? There is no single national number. A 48 foot semitrailer is legal on the National Network in every state, so trailers at or under 48 feet rarely trigger a KPRA limit. Once you run a 53 foot trailer, you must meet each state’s KPRA cap on the roads where it applies. California’s 40 foot limit for two or more axles is the tightest one most drivers plan around, which is why many national fleets set their tandems to stay legal there.

How do you measure kingpin to rear axle? Measure in a straight line along the trailer from the center of the kingpin to the center of the rearmost axle if the trailer has a single rear axle, or to the center of the rear axle group if it has a tandem or tridem. The center of a tandem group is the point midway between the two axles. This is the federal definition used in 23 CFR 658.19, and most states follow it, though a few measure to the rearmost axle rather than the group center.

How do you shorten your KPRA to get legal? Slide the trailer tandems forward. Each hole you move forward shortens the kingpin to rear axle distance by the rail spacing, usually 6 inches, so a few holes can cover a few feet quickly. The same move shifts weight off your drives and onto your trailer tandems, so plan the slide and your scale weights together, then weigh again before you leave the yard.
